COME FROM AWAY has come to Buffalo. The show with that rather odd title that has been beguiling audiences since it's inception and doesn't have the same name recognition as HAMILTON fully deserves to be placed among HAMILTON's ranks. When the brilliant tour opened at Shea's Buffalo Theatre on Tuesday night I have feeling that most people in the audience had no idea what they were about to see (and quite honestly, may only have been in the audience because they kept their subscription from last season that guaranteed a seat for HAMILTON. ) What played out over the next 100 minutes was one of the most captivating and ingeniously told pieces of theatre seen in many years.

The inaugural Rave Theater Festival wrapped up over the weekend, and festival awards were given to select shows and performers. Winners were chosen for outstanding production, outstanding musical, outstanding play, outstanding performances, outstanding direction, outstanding design, outstanding original score, outstanding book of a musical, outstanding choreography, outstanding ensemble, and outstanding marketing. Fancy Maids by Harold Hodge Jr. led the awardees with three. Four more shows were recognized with two awards each, including Back, Oceanborn, The Perfect Fit, and The Tycoons!.
The New York Musical Festival (NYMF) just presented Intersecting Chords, the annual NYMF concert that celebrates female, trans, and non-binary songwriters who are changing the landscape of musical theatre. Intersecting Chords was directed by Shelley Butler, music directed by Charity Wicks, and produced by Hannah Lang.

Marc Bruni (Beautiful) will direct an industry reading of Glimpses of the Moon, a sparkling romantic musical based on one of Edith Wharton's rare comedies, Monday, March 11th, 6PM at the Players Club on Gramercy Park. In celebration of the 10-year anniversary of the premiere, this reading is an opportunity for producers and audiences to fall in love with this romantic and funny, 6 character, 90-minute musical.
Paper Mill Playhouse (Mark S. Hoebee-Producing Artistic Director), recipient of the Regional Theatre Tony Award, is proud to announce student auditions for the theater's prestigious Summer Musical Theater Conservatory and August Musical Theater Intensive on Saturdays, February 2 and 9, at Montclair State University, College of the Arts/Life Hall, 1 Normal Ave., Montclair, NJ. Students who earn coveted spots in the July Conservatory in the Senior (ages 15-18), Junior Plus (ages 13-14), and Junior Companies (ages 10-12) are directed and choreographed by Paper Mill's professional artistic staff in a fully produced, original concert at Paper Mill Playhouse on August 2 and 3, 2019, titled New Voices of 2019: Learn Your Lessons Well.
